Listen "#61 Darien Johnsen: Zapta Zine"
Episode Synopsis
This week we sit down with Darien Johnsen, the creator of the popular local Zapta zine. We begin with a discussion on media, TV, and jumping the shark which slowly shifts into her podcast experience with "Stories of Resiliency" on CIVL Radio. We then dive into a discussion on Darien's work counteracting racism in the Fraser Valley through many avenues. We dive into how Zapta magazine was created and the ideas behind it and how it brings together community in a unique way.
